What is a Timer Autotroll and Its Role in Water Treatment?
A timer autotroll is a device designed to automate the control of water treatment processes by regulating the operation of pumps, valves, or other equipment on a set schedule. This automation ensures consistent treatment cycles, optimizing the efficiency and effectiveness of water purification systems.
In the context of Dry Creek, the timer autotroll allows for precise management of water treatment operations, adapting to the community's varying water quality needs throughout the day or across seasons. By automating these processes, it reduces the risk of human error and ensures that treatment systems respond promptly to changing water conditions.
